ROAD TRAFFIC REGULATION ACT 1984 -SECTION 14 

THE COUNTY OF DEVON (TEMPORARY RESTRICTION) (ELMSIDE, HERSCHELL ROAD, IDDESLEIGH ROAD, SALISBURY ROAD & ROSEBERY ROAD, EXETER) (NO. 2) ORDER 2025 

TEMPORARY PROHIBITION OF PARKING 

NOTICE is hereby given that Devon County Council intends to make the above titled order. From 6/8/25 for a maximum of 18 months. Anticipated Finish 12/12/25. No person shall cause or permit any vehicle to park or wait on the sections of Affected Roads. Roads affected: ELMSIDE, HERSCHELL ROAD, IDDESLEIGH ROAD, SALISBURY ROAD & ROSEBERY ROAD, EXETER. THERE IS NO ALTERNATIVE ROUTE. 

This temporary restriction is considered necessary to enable: GAS MAINS REPLACEMENT WORKS -ROLLING PROHIBITION OF PARKING.
